  • Publication number: 20100075859
    Abstract: There is described a system for multiparameter analysis of analytes. The system comprises: 1) primary supports (1) with a largest dimension (3) of 500 ?m or less suspended in use in a fluid solution; 2) each primary support (1) comprises an identification means (2) for identification thereof; 3) at least one primary analyte (12) is bound to each primary support (1); 4) a secondary analyte (12?) is suspended in use in the fluid solution; and 5) a measuring means (25) is arranged in communication with the fluid solution for monitoring interaction between the primary analyte (12) and secondary analyte (12?).

  • Publication number: 20050239076
    Abstract: The invention provides an analysis system for capturing target molecules in a sample. The system comprises: (a) supports with a largest dimension of 500 ?m or less, wherein each support includes at least one capture analyte bound thereto, said at least one analyte being at least one capture agent exhibiting an affinity for one or more of proteins, antibodies, antibody fragments, DNA aptamers, nucleic acids, small molecules and any other molecules used to bind target molecules; and (b) an arrangement for introducing said sample into contact with said at least one analyte of at least one support in a fluid solution, such that binding of at least one target molecule with at least one analyte is indicative of the presence of said at least one target molecule.

  • Publication number: 20040152129
    Abstract: There is described a biochemical method for detecting one or more protein characteristics. The method utilizes supports (1), wherein the largest dimension (3) of each support (1) is less than 250 &mgr;m and wherein each support (1) incorporates sequential identification means (2).

  • Publication number: 20040115680
    Abstract: There is describe a biochemical method for detecting one or more genetic characteristics. The method utilizes supports (1), wherein the largest dimension (3) of each support (1) is less than 250 um and wherein each support (1) incorporates sequential identification means (2).
